The Impact of Climate Change on Global Natural Disasters
Climate change has become a global issue that affects various aspects of life, especially in the context of natural disasters. The fate of humans and ecosystems is now increasingly threatened by extreme natural phenomena due to changes in temperature and weather conditions. For example, global warming caused by greenhouse gas emissions leads to an increase in the frequency and intensity of natural disasters.
Increased Temperature and Forest Fire Disasters
Global temperature rise, which is estimated to reach 1.5 °C by 2025, is triggering an increased risk of forest fires. Regions such as Australia, California and Indonesia are experiencing increasingly severe fires, destroying natural habitats and endangering human life. Low humidity and high temperatures create ideal conditions for fires, causing significant economic and ecological losses.
Heavy Rain and Floods
Climate change also contributes to irregular rainfall patterns. Previously dry areas are now experiencing extreme heavy rain, causing flash floods. In developing countries, such as Bangladesh and India, floods cause widespread infrastructure damage, forcing thousands of people to flee. Floods not only damage property but also threaten food security by washing away agricultural land.
Sea Level Rise
One other significant impact is sea level rise due to melting of polar ice and thermal expansion of sea water. Coastal areas, such as the city of Jakarta, face threats from seawater intrusion, which can damage mangrove ecosystems and increase the risk of flooding. This worsens the living conditions of coastal communities who depend on marine and agricultural resources.
Changes in Weather Patterns and Recurring Cycles of Disasters
Changing weather patterns have created a new cycle of disasters. A clear example can be seen in the El Niño cycle which is becoming increasingly unpredictable and more severe. This causes extreme weather phenomena, from droughts in some regions, to destructive storms in others. The combination of these events increases the burden on already vulnerable infrastructure.
Hurricanes and Cyclones
Higher ocean temperatures contribute to the activation of the strongest storms, such as tropical cyclones. Research shows that the frequency and strength of hurricanes increases with climate change. Island nations and those located in the storm’s path, such as the Philippines, continue to struggle to deal with the devastating impact of increasingly intense storms.
Vulnerable Communities and Resilience
This impact is uneven; disadvantaged communities are often the most impacted. Villages that depend on agriculture and fishing are becoming increasingly vulnerable to drastic weather changes. Therefore, increasing resilience to disasters through education, better infrastructure, and mitigation measures is essential to save lives and property.
